Horror and Cruelties, People. 776. so-called Ice Box Murders of Fred and Edwina Rogers, an elderly couple living in Montrose, may be one of the strangest cases yet. On June 23, 1965, Edwina’s nephew Marvin became concerned about the couple when his phone calls to his aunt went unanswered. "On Thursday, 12/25//1980, Estella Salinas, and her 14-year-old son, Andrew Salinas, were found dead in Houston, Harris County, Texas. Welcome to the Las Americas apartments at 5900 Glenmont in south west Houston. Back in 1979 they were called The Orchard Apartments. As of 2020, there were over 270,000 unsolved homicides in the United States and approximately 20,072 unsolved homicides in the state of Texas. On the afternoon of Oct. 16, 2000, clinic nurse Mary McGinnis Morris became panicked by someone she saw at a drugstore on the way home from work. She made a frantic 911 call, during which the victim was beaten to death and then shot.

Nearly 340,000 cases of homicide and non-negligent manslaughter went unsolved from 1965 to 2022, according to the FBI’s Uniform Crime Report data studied by The Murder Accountability Project.
